首页

产品中心

可视化+场景

客户成功

关于我们

17710925326
公司概况 公司资讯 合作伙伴 联系我们 招贤纳士
09.28.2020

数智源构建高效数据API平台,助力企业数字化转型

    随着云计算、大数据、社交网络、搜索引擎等互联网应用技术的迅速发展,各类应用软件的规模日益庞大,种类越来越多、功能越来越丰富。在设计软件时,通常要将一个复杂的大系统划分成多个小的单元,而各个小的单元要相互协作,编程接口的设计就显得尤为重要。良好的接口设计可以降低系统各部分的相互依赖,提升单元内部的内聚性,降低组成单元间的耦合程度,最终提升整个软件系统的健壮性和可扩展性。

    API,英文全称Application Programming Interface,翻译为“应用程序编程接口”。是一些预先定义的函数,目的是提供应用程序与开发人员基于某软件或硬件得以访问一组例程的能力,而又无需访问源码,或理解内部工作机制的细节。

    这样来说可能比较抽象化,其实在我们日常生活中,有很多API数据接口的应用场景。例如:当我们在微信上支付话费、叫外卖、购物时,背后实际上就是电信公司、外卖服务平台和电商平台对微信开放了相关的API接口。它的本质是一种无处不在的服务,是以低成本实现数据流通的方式,也是数据价值呈现的一种输出方式。其特点就是通过运维、开发 、流程和交互的快捷与创新,助力企业业务模式的重塑,推进跨企业、跨行业甚至跨领域的合作。

    而API经济是基于API技术所产生的经济活动的总和,是信息网络化时代产生的一种崭新的经济现象。在当今发展阶段主要包括API业务,以及通过API进行的业务功能、性能等方面的商业交易。API 经济的本质,是企业之前通过将自己的 API 暴露出去、被其他公司或者最终用户调用,然后根据一定方式进行计费,从而企业实现创收的一种经济模式。

    数据API平台

    目前,API数据已经形成市场,几乎覆盖了所有的行业。然而企业在数字化转型这条必经之路上,大量企业搭建了公有云、私有云、混合云等各种方案的IT技术架构。不同标准的信息系统、云架构之间却形成了巨大的信息孤岛,让原本旨在帮企业降本增效的新架构反而成了阻碍。如何解决企业数字化转型中的数据孤岛问题?数智源数据API提供了一种更便捷、高效、轻量化的可能性。通过API为异构业务系统建立统一的标准,方便不同业务系统交互。



    数智源数据API是一款支持API快速生成并对外输出的数据服务产品,为客户提供安全稳定、低成本、易上手的数据开放共享服务。 平台能够满足不同企业的不同场景需求、满足企业全方面的数据处理链路,解放开发人员的生产力,极大的缩短数据价值的萃取过程,提升数据共享能力和技术生产效率。

    数据API提供API创建、API管理、API授权审批全方位服务,将API生成流程操作可视化,并支持一键配置输入参数、输出参数,快速生成API。主要包括“概览”、“数据源管理”、“API生产与发布”、“API申请”、“API授权”、“我的API”操作模块。


API管理员页面




API普通用户界面

    “概览”是API的首页,展示整体调用情况,管理员和普通用户都可以查看API调用次数、调用耗时等,对API进行全方位监控。

    数据API的大致操作流程如下:

    1、数据源配置。平台支持MySQL、SQLServer、Oracle、外部API、Excel、CSV、在线文档等全业务数据。


新增数据源

    2、API生成。生成API需要填写API基础属性,并进行API参数配置。最后对生成的API进行测试,保障API的可用性。

填写API基础属性


配置API参数

API测试

    3、API发布。数据API提供一键发布功能,API管理者只需要点击发布按钮,就可完成API发布。


API发布

    4、API申请。API申请者填写调用次数、调用周期及申请原因。


API申请


    5、API授权。管理员将会接收到该申请,进行授权审批。


API授权

    授权通过后,用户即可在“我的API”中查看已申请的API并进行API调用。


我的API

    平台通过审批授权、调用限流、AK/SK加密等多种方式保障数据资产,安全地对外提供数据服务。

    以往,传统的开发接口服务需要经过准备数据库、开发数据库连接代码、开发API逻辑代码、开发API鉴权&流控逻辑、搭建HTTP服务器、部署API接口服务及服务运维扩容缩容环节,流程繁琐,开发难度大。现在,使用数据API只需2步,准备好数据库以及配置API查询逻辑,大大降低开发难度,缩短开发时间,提升数据对接效率。

    最佳案例

    数据API拥有众多的应用场景,可以对内、对外提供数据API,高效、便捷、安全的输出数据服务。通过数据API产品生成数据API可应用于可视化大屏。

    以下是一个数智源深维数据可视化平台中电力可视化场景的应用案例。用户在数据API上将demo中所要用到的分布在文件、数据库、Excel等电力相关数据汇集和统一管理,选择发电类型、发电量、用电类型、用电量等所需字段并对其属性(调用次数、调用时间、调用方式等)进行详细配置。用户进行生成API及发布操作后,提交API申请,管理员通过API授权后,用户就可以在深维数据中接入创建好的API。

    和之前可视化大屏开发的区别是,没有用到后端开发人员写相关接口,而是用户直接通过数据API创建电力可视化场景所需要的数据接口,再通过数据API 输出数据服务接口至深维数据进行可视化大屏展现,具备适配性强、可扩展性强、易维护、快速部署、易用性高、构建成本低等优势。


接入API

图中数据指标均为模拟数据

    API是服务、应用和生态的纽带。企业通过对API的开放和使用,更快、可扩展地实现用户获取、引导、以及产品实现流程,促进与合作伙伴的协作与整合。数智源数据API平台,打通企业的“数据孤岛”,为企业之间建立高效的数据连接,助力企业完成“互联网+”产业升级,在API经济中迈出第一步。

    欢迎您随时来电,详询行业产品与解决方案,洽谈合作。
    联系人:事业部副总监丁菲菲
    电   话:15600563819
    邮   箱:dingff@soyuan.com.cn
      随着云计算、大数据、社交网络、搜索引擎等互联网应用技术的迅速发展,各类应用软件的规模日益庞大,种类越来越多、功能越来越丰富。在设计软件时,通常要将一个复杂的大系统划分成多个小的单元,而各个小的单元要相互协作,编程接口的设计就显得尤为重要。良好的接口设计可以降低系统各部分的相互依赖,提升单元内部的内聚性,降低组成单元间的耦合程度,最终提升整个软件系统的健壮性和可扩展性。

      API,英文全称Application Programming Interface,翻译为“应用程序编程接口”。是一些预先定义的函数,目的是提供应用程序与开发人员基于某软件或硬件得以访问一组例程的能力,而又无需访问源码,或理解内部工作机制的细节。

      这样来说可能比较抽象化,其实在我们日常生活中,有很多API数据接口的应用场景。例如:当我们在微信上支付话费、叫外卖、购物时,背后实际上就是电信公司、外卖服务平台和电商平台对微信开放了相关的API接口。它的本质是一种无处不在的服务,是以低成本实现数据流通的方式,也是数据价值呈现的一种输出方式。其特点就是通过运维、开发 、流程和交互的快捷与创新,助力企业业务模式的重塑,推进跨企业、跨行业甚至跨领域的合作。

      而API经济是基于API技术所产生的经济活动的总和,是信息网络化时代产生的一种崭新的经济现象。在当今发展阶段主要包括API业务,以及通过API进行的业务功能、性能等方面的商业交易。API 经济的本质,是企业之前通过将自己的 API 暴露出去、被其他公司或者最终用户调用,然后根据一定方式进行计费,从而企业实现创收的一种经济模式。

      数据API平台

      目前,API数据已经形成市场,几乎覆盖了所有的行业。然而企业在数字化转型这条必经之路上,大量企业搭建了公有云、私有云、混合云等各种方案的IT技术架构。不同标准的信息系统、云架构之间却形成了巨大的信息孤岛,让原本旨在帮企业降本增效的新架构反而成了阻碍。如何解决企业数字化转型中的数据孤岛问题?数智源数据API提供了一种更便捷、高效、轻量化的可能性。通过API为异构业务系统建立统一的标准,方便不同业务系统交互。



      数智源数据API是一款支持API快速生成并对外输出的数据服务产品,为客户提供安全稳定、低成本、易上手的数据开放共享服务。 平台能够满足不同企业的不同场景需求、满足企业全方面的数据处理链路,解放开发人员的生产力,极大的缩短数据价值的萃取过程,提升数据共享能力和技术生产效率。

      数据API提供API创建、API管理、API授权审批全方位服务,将API生成流程操作可视化,并支持一键配置输入参数、输出参数,快速生成API。主要包括“概览”、“数据源管理”、“API生产与发布”、“API申请”、“API授权”、“我的API”操作模块。


API管理员页面




API普通用户界面

      “概览”是API的首页,展示整体调用情况,管理员和普通用户都可以查看API调用次数、调用耗时等,对API进行全方位监控。

      数据API的大致操作流程如下:

      1、数据源配置。平台支持MySQL、SQLServer、Oracle、外部API、Excel、CSV、在线文档等全业务数据。


新增数据源

      2、API生成。生成API需要填写API基础属性,并进行API参数配置。最后对生成的API进行测试,保障API的可用性。

填写API基础属性


配置API参数

API测试

      3、API发布。数据API提供一键发布功能,API管理者只需要点击发布按钮,就可完成API发布。


API发布

      4、API申请。API申请者填写调用次数、调用周期及申请原因。


API申请


      5、API授权。管理员将会接收到该申请,进行授权审批。


API授权

      授权通过后,用户即可在“我的API”中查看已申请的API并进行API调用。


我的API
 
      平台通过审批授权、调用限流、AK/SK加密等多种方式保障数据资产,安全地对外提供数据服务。

      以往,传统的开发接口服务需要经过准备数据库、开发数据库连接代码、开发API逻辑代码、开发API鉴权&流控逻辑、搭建HTTP服务器、部署API接口服务及服务运维扩容缩容环节,流程繁琐,开发难度大。现在,使用数据API只需2步,准备好数据库以及配置API查询逻辑,大大降低开发难度,缩短开发时间,提升数据对接效率。


       最佳案例


      数据API拥有众多的应用场景,可以对内、对外提供数据API,高效、便捷、安全的输出数据服务。通过数据API产品生成数据API可应用于可视化大屏。

      以下是一个数智源深维数据可视化平台中电力可视化场景的应用案例。用户在数据API上将demo中所要用到的分布在文件、数据库、Excel等电力相关数据汇集和统一管理,选择发电类型、发电量、用电类型、用电量等所需字段并对其属性(调用次数、调用时间、调用方式等)进行详细配置。用户进行生成API及发布操作后,提交API申请,管理员通过API授权后,用户就可以在深维数据中接入创建好的API。

      和之前可视化大屏开发的区别是,没有用到后端开发人员写相关接口,而是用户直接通过数据API创建电力可视化场景所需要的数据接口,再通过数据API 输出数据服务接口至深维数据进行可视化大屏展现,具备适配性强、可扩展性强、易维护、快速部署、易用性高、构建成本低等优势。


接入API

图中数据指标均为模拟数据

      API是服务、应用和生态的纽带。企业通过对API的开放和使用,更快、可扩展地实现用户获取、引导、以及产品实现流程,促进与合作伙伴的协作与整合。数智源数据API平台,打通企业的“数据孤岛”,为企业之间建立高效的数据连接,助力企业完成“互联网+”产业升级,在API经济中迈出第一步。

      欢迎您随时来电,详询行业产品与解决方案,洽谈合作。
      联系人:事业部副总监丁菲菲
      电   话:15600563819
      邮   箱:dingff@soyuan.com.cn

©2020北京数智源科技有限公司 版权所有 京ICP备15051130号  网站地图 | 法律声明 | 联系我们

返回顶部
联系电话
您好,商务咨询请联系
电话咨询:010-64258828
手机咨询:17710925326
产品试用